Given the rural roads and winter weather in Clearfield County, common issues for local GMC trucks and SUVs include suspension wear from potholes, brake system corrosion from road salt, and 4WD system maintenance. Models like the Sierra and Acadia also frequently require attention for electrical components and engine temperature regulation.
Look for shops in Kylertown or nearby towns like Philipsburg that have certified GM or ASE technicians, specifically advertise GMC expertise, and have strong local word-of-mouth reputations. Checking for affiliations with the Clearfield County Chamber or positive long-term online reviews from local customers is also a reliable indicator of quality.
Labor rates at independent shops in the Kylertown area are typically more competitive than at dealerships in State College or Altoona, though parts costs are similar. You can often save on labor without sacrificing quality by using a trusted local specialist, while avoiding long-distance towing fees.
Seek immediate service for warning lights like "Service 4WD," "Engine Hot," or reduced engine power, especially before tackling steep, rural terrain or a long commute on Route 53. Unusual noises from the suspension or brakes also require prompt inspection due to our area's demanding road conditions.
Schedule critical maintenance like battery checks, coolant flushes, and tire rotations before winter, as harsh mountain weather can exacerbate problems. Also, plan ahead for service appointments, as local shops may have limited availability during peak seasons like fall and early spring when everyone prepares for weather changes.
